JSON Schema with Multiple Affiliations
-
I have an attorney that has multiple affiliations that I want to mark up with JSON schema. What is the best way to do this?...
Option #1:
"affiliation": "Example 1, Example 2",
Option #2
"affiliation": "Example 1",
"affiliation": "Example 2",Or, is there another way to do this that I haven't considered?
-
Just to clarify, my recommended format is not exactly Option 1, but it is close. They need to be sure to encase each individual 'affiliation/example' within it's own set of quotation marks, not just separated by a comma. Without doing so, search engines will see all the affiliations as a single entity rather than individual affiliations. Also, be sure to include all 'affiliations/examples' within brackets [ ]
See how Moz's set up their 'sameAs' schema? This is the format that should be followed.
-
Yes, I agree with Joe. Option 1 is the way to go as option 2 would most likely rewrite the existing Affiliation schema.
-
Hello,
Your best option would be to follow the format below:
"affiliation": ["example 1", "example 2", "example 3"]
Don't forget to include a comma (,) after the closing bracket if there is another property following this.
Hope this helps!
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Multiple H2 with no direct links to content and invisible body text - is this an issue?
OK, so we've lost pagerank and I think it's because of the way our site works (and we operate it). We have a videofolio, which shows on most of our pages, showcasing our work. Over time, we have tended to unpublish these pages and created new videofolio pages to show on our home page and relevant pages. The videofolio is a set of pages, each with a title, body text and a place to insert a link to the video, which is played through a videofolio showcase on our website (www.curveball-media.co.uk). Each is set a category, e.g. film, and when the user clicks the tab for 'film', the thumbnails pop up and the user can play the video. We have to work it this way as it's the only way to remove the videos from showing on our home page and to show new content instead. Simply deselecting a category still allows the videos to be seen when the 'all' category is selected by the user. Last week, I found a way of bringing back these unpublished pages by removing the 'all' tab from the videofolio. Then I turned each one into a blog like structure instead. Essentially, instead of the video link being played through the videofolio, we deselected a category (e.g. animation, film etc) and left the page floating. The only way you can access it without being attached to a videofolio category is through the direct link. By turning off the 'all' category and deselecting the page from any other categories, we were able to properly SEO these pages. NB: If they are created for use with the videofolio, you can have only extremely limited body text and no H2, as this is the text that appears when you hover over the video thumbnail. That's just the nature of the template. What I didn't anticipate is that now the code on the home page shows all these now (un)published pages and their corresponding H2 tags. Without a category selected, there is no way to get to these pages unless I create a direct link. I plan to do this through a blog post. In the home page code, the entire videofolio page shows, including the body text and link to the video. **This text doesn't show on the home page though, i.e. the user never sees this text. ** 1. Is it an issue to have so many similar H2 tags on the homepage? 2. Is it an issue that the code has text which is essentially invisible on the home page? 3. Is it an issue that the content is not linked to through the home page visibly? Thanks!
Intermediate & Advanced SEO | | curveballmedia0 -
Best practice recommendations for enabling multiple languages on your site?
I find that the advice for multi-language sites is always tied with multi-region, but what about US only sites that want to be multi-lingual? What are the best practice recommendations there? HREFLANG tags necessary? TLDs? Do you need to purchase yoursite.us , yoursite.sp , etc.. or would yoursite.com/en yoursite.com/sp suffice? Should the extensions be region based even if the language is the only difference?
Intermediate & Advanced SEO | | emilydavidson0 -
Corporate website in multiple locations and with multiple services
Dear Team, We are a corporate setup in India, we have the following services under different brand names: 1. Security guard services - ORION 2. Facility management services - NOIRO 3. Investigation services - Ascertain Solutions We are located in different locations - India, Bahrain and Abu Dhabi What is the best way to structure our website properties for getting maximum SEO benefit, please inform from the following options: i. One website with one blog, we will have multiple pages dedicated to each service where page titles can be the brand names of the service and the location, the domain will be of the parent company only. So everything comes under orionsecure.com. There will be a security services page for India, for Abu Dhabi , for Bahrain. Similar for investigation and facility management. **ii. Multiple websites for different locations and different services, **so there will be orionsecure.com, orionsecure.ae and orionsecure.bh. Also, there will be a noiro.com, noiro.ae etc. Each website will have a blog for content publishing (although it is hard to imagine how we can develop content for different locations). **iii. One website each for each service, location shown differently through domain masking, **so we keep developing different pages as per the different locations on one website only, but this is shown differently through domain masking. Please help with this query, I really need an answer to this. If any more questions, please connect on naman.arora@orionsecure.co.in or call on +91-8510999664. Thanks and Regards, Naman Arora
Intermediate & Advanced SEO | | Ascertain_Solutions0 -
Schema.org and YouTube Videos
Hi, Does anyone know how to implement schema.org markup with YouTube embedded videos? Thanks Carlos
Intermediate & Advanced SEO | | Carlos-R0 -
Multiple Versions of Pages on One Website
Hi! My name is Sarah and I work for a brand design firm in Los Angeles. Currently we're working on a website redesign for our company. We have three pages of content that we want to add to the site, but are unsure if we will get penalized by Google if we add all of them since they may come off as too similar? The pages are: Branding
Intermediate & Advanced SEO | | Jawa
Personal Branding
Corporate Branding Does anyone know if our SEO will be penalized for having all three of these pages separately, or should we just focus on Branding, and include Personal Branding and Corporate Branding as sub categories on the page? Thanks! Sarah P.S. I should also say, we will have more than just the three aforementioned pages. It's going to be a big site with around 200+ pages. (Half of them being services, which is where the Branding, PB and CB pages will be located.)0 -
Microdata / Schema.org and HTTPS
I have a quick question regarding Microdata / Schema.org files that are not hosted on secure connections. I receive a receive a security error from my e-commerce site because the code references the schema over HTTP instead of HTTPS.<div< span="">itemscope itemtype="http://schema.org/Product"></div<>This is not the first time I have run into this issue. We also use MRSS schema for an RSS feed from yahoo and the same thing happens.<div< span="">xmlns:media="http://search.yahoo.com/mrss"></div<>The problem mainly lies in the fact that these schemas are not hosted over HTTPS. If you add HTTPS to the beginning of both you will get a security error.Just wondering if anyone else has dealt with this or similar issue and what the "best practices" are around this?Is it ok to obtain the schema directly and then host it on our server, over our secure connection?Thanks!
Intermediate & Advanced SEO | | AnthonyMangia0 -
Ok to use rich snippets for same product on multiple pages?
I am developing a new set of pages for a series of products which exist on separate sub domains linked to the root domain. The product pages on the sub domains have rich snippets; review count, review score etc. The new pages im building out are for the same products though on the root domain and with different content. Im not comfortable marking those pages up with rich snippets too given they will have the same review counts, scores etc though would like to if its viable? Any thoughts/opinions? Thanks, Andy
Intermediate & Advanced SEO | | AndyMacLean0 -
Canonical Tag and Affiliate Links
Hi! I am not very familiar with the canonical tag. The thing is that we are getting traffic and links from affiliates. The affiliates links add something like this to the code of our URL: www.mydomain.com/category/product-page?afl=XXXXXX At this moment we have almost 2,000 pages indexed with that code at the end of the URL. So they are all duplicated. My other concern is that I don't know if those affilate links are giving us some link juice or not. I mean, if an original product page has 30 links and the affiliates copies have 15 more... are all those links being counted together by Google? Or are we losing all the juice from the affiliates? Can I fix all this with the canonical tag? Thanks!
Intermediate & Advanced SEO | | jorgediaz0